Absolute Static Crop¶
Class: AbsoluteStaticCropBlockV1
Crop a Region of Interest (RoI) from an image, using absolute coordinates.
This is useful when placed after an ObjectDetection block as part of a multi-stage workflow. For example, you could use an ObjectDetection block to detect objects, then the AbsoluteStaticCrop block to crop objects, then an OCR block to run character recognition on each of the individual cropped regions.
Type identifier¶
Use the following identifier in step "type"
field: roboflow_core/absolute_static_crop@v1
to add the block as
as step in your workflow.
Properties¶
Name | Type | Description | Refs |
---|---|---|---|
name |
str |
Enter a unique identifier for this step.. | ❌ |
x_center |
int |
Center X of static crop (absolute coordinate). | ✅ |
y_center |
int |
Center Y of static crop (absolute coordinate). | ✅ |
width |
int |
Width of static crop (absolute value). | ✅ |
height |
int |
Height of static crop (absolute value). | ✅ |
The Refs column marks possibility to parametrise the property with dynamic values available
in workflow
runtime. See Bindings for more info.

Example JSON definition of step Absolute Static Crop
in version v1
{
"name": "<your_step_name_here>",
"type": "roboflow_core/absolute_static_crop@v1",
"images": "$inputs.image",
"x_center": 40,
"y_center": 40,
"width": 40,
"height": 40
}
